The Autistic Subject: On the Threshold of Language - The Palgrave Lacan Series Leon S. Brenner 2020 edition
The Autistic Subject: On the Threshold of Language - The Palgrave Lacan Series
Leon S. Brenner
In accordance with the Lacanian approach, autism is examined with detailed attention to the subject’s use of language, culminating in Brenner’s “autistic linguistic spectrum.” A compelling read for students and scholars of psychoanalysis and autism researchers and clinicians.
